# Build provenance: StormRelay fan-out

Support team, quick primer: every StormRelay weather-alert fan-out binary is built by the Coppervale pipeline, which signs artifacts and records exactly which commit and toolchain produced them. So when a customer asks "which build sent this alert," you don't guess — you look it up. Grab the provenance record from the Ledgerbird console and match it against what's deployed. The current production build token is listed below.

session token of kahag-bawip = htk6_729d08

☐ Step 7 — Canary gate verification. Before sealing the signing shard, confirm the Hollowgate canary deploy rules are intact: promotion requires two green evaluation windows, error budget above 99.2%, and no open sev-2 in the Marrowfield cluster. New team members should read the gating policy aloud so both witnesses can attest it. Once attested, the ceremony laptop will prompt you to unlock the shard escrow; at that prompt, type the recovery passphrase recorded on the line below.

strongbox words: druvan-lamys-eliius-jorax-istox-soreth-ulays-gilix-ralix-oliiel-norwyn-casvan-praius

## Configuration

The Ledgerloom export service streams spreadsheet rows rather than buffering whole workbooks, which keeps memory flat for most exports. Two settings matter: the chunk size (rows per flush) and the worker memory ceiling. Start with the defaults; raise the chunk size only if exports are slow and memory headroom is confirmed. Exports are written to the Hollowbrook object store, which requires a write credential. Add it to your .env on the next line:

vault entry, fadup-tagag: RELAY_SECRET8=2fd92179

Re: consent banner rollout in `ConsentGate`. The staged rollout logic looks sound, but note for security review: the banner decision is cached client-side, so any change to the consent version must force a re-prompt, otherwise users keep acting on stale grants. The kill switch correctly bypasses the cache. Rollout percentage and cache behavior are controlled by these constants:

tuning table, yahap-hahip:
BUDGETS = {
    "praiel": 88,
    "quenox": 61,
    "nordor": 332,
    "gorix": 835,
    "ruswyn": 186,
}